Don't forget that the NCRA late models will close out their 2008 season Sunday afternoon at 2:00 p.m. at the 43rd Annual Enid Winter Nationals in Enid. Kelly Boen of Henderson, Colorado comes into the finale with just a 5 point lead over Marquette, Nebraska driver Kyle Berck.
There are other spots up for grabs throughout the top ten and twelve drivers are competing for those spots.
Also I understand that there were thirty modifieds at Enid tonight (Saturday) and I hear that Travis Penrod and Allen Chickering are making the trip up there too. I think there are others but that is all that I know of for sure.
I hope to see you Sunday for the NCRA late model season finale at Enid Speedway Park.
